Best Types of Yoga for Weight Loss

Not all yoga is created equal when it comes to weight loss. Below are the most effective types:

1. Vinyasa Yoga (Flow Yoga)

Vinyasa involves fluid movements from one pose to another, increasing heart rate and calorie burn. It’s often fast-paced and includes sun salutations, making it ideal for fat burning.

2. Power Yoga

A modern, athletic form of yoga that builds strength and endurance. Power yoga often includes core work and standing poses that challenge your stability and burn more calories.

3. Ashtanga Yoga

This traditional and physically demanding practice consists of a set sequence of poses. It’s vigorous, promotes sweating, and builds lean muscle, helping with long-term fat loss.

4. Bikram or Hot Yoga

Practiced in a heated room, hot yoga can burn hundreds of calories in a single session. It helps detox the body through sweat and improves flexibility quickly.

5. Hatha Yoga

While gentler, Hatha yoga can be part of a weight loss routine by improving body awareness, breathing, and preparing the body for more active sessions.

 

Top Yoga Poses for Weight Loss

Here are some powerful yoga poses that help you burn fat, engage your core, and tone major muscle groups:

1. Chair Pose (Utkatasana)

Targets: Glutes, thighs, core
Hold for 30–60 seconds while engaging your abs.

2. Warrior II (Virabhadrasana II)

Targets: Legs, hips, core, arms
Strengthens and tones lower body, improves balance.

3. Boat Pose (Navasana)

Targets: Core, hip flexors
A great pose to engage deep abdominal muscles and improve posture.

4. Plank Pose (Phalakasana)

Targets: Full body
Improves core strength and burns calories.

5. Bridge Pose (Setu Bandhasana)

Targets: Glutes, lower back, hamstrings
Tones the midsection and boosts metabolism.

6. Downward-Facing Dog (Adho Mukha Svanasana)

Targets: Full body stretch
Strengthens arms, shoulders, and calves while improving circulation.

7. Cobra Pose (Bhujangasana)

Targets: Back, chest, abs
Helps in toning the belly and improving posture.

 

Best Fat-Burning Yoga Sequence for Beginners

Here’s a sample 20–30 minute beginner-friendly yoga flow focused on weight loss:

Warm-Up (5 minutes)

  • Cat-Cow Stretch

  • Downward Dog

  • Standing Forward Fold

Main Flow (15 minutes)

  • Sun Salutation A (x3)

  • Warrior I to Warrior II

  • Chair Pose

  • Plank to Chaturanga

  • Cobra Pose

  • Boat Pose

  • Downward Dog

Cool Down (5–10 minutes)

  • Bridge Pose

  • Supine Twist

  • Happy Baby

  • Savasana

Repeat this flow 3–5 times a week for best results.

How Many Calories Can You Burn With Yoga?

Here’s a rough estimate based on body weight and yoga type (per hour):

Yoga Style 125 lbs 155 lbs 185 lbs
Hatha Yoga 120 149 178
Vinyasa Yoga 450 550 650
Power Yoga 400 500 600
Bikram/Hot Yoga 330 420 510

For sustainable weight loss, pair yoga with a balanced diet and other physical activity.

 

Yoga Breathing Techniques (Pranayama) for Weight Loss

Breathwork is a hidden gem in yoga that supports fat loss by reducing stress and boosting oxygen flow:

1. Kapalabhati (Skull-Shining Breath)

Rapid belly breaths that stimulate the digestive system and metabolism.

2. Bhastrika (Bellows Breath)

Powerful inhalation and exhalation for energy and fat burn.

3. Anulom Vilom (Alternate Nostril Breathing)

Balances the body, reduces anxiety, and improves respiratory efficiency.

Practice for 5–10 minutes daily.

 

Additional Tips to Maximize Weight Loss With Yoga

  • Practice on an empty stomach (preferably in the morning).

  • Stay consistent — short daily sessions are better than occasional long ones.

  • Combine yoga with walking, cycling, or swimming for added cardio.

  • Hydrate and eat clean — opt for whole foods, lean protein, and fiber-rich veggies.

  • Track your progress using photos, journal entries, or a fitness tracker.

FAQs: Best Yoga for Weight Loss

Q: Is yoga better than cardio for weight loss?
A: Yoga builds long-term strength, mindfulness, and flexibility. Cardio burns more calories quickly, but yoga creates sustainable habits that support holistic weight loss.

Q: How long should I do yoga daily to lose weight?
A: Aim for 30–60 minutes of active yoga (like Vinyasa or Power Yoga) 4–5 times per week for visible results.

Q: Can beginners lose weight through yoga?
A: Absolutely. Start with beginner flows and progress gradually. Even basic yoga helps burn fat when paired with healthy habits.
